Heaven & Hell: Neon NightsMusic7086Heaven & Hell: Neon Nights7086Musicthumb_upthumb_downHeaven & Hell: Neon NightsJanuary 1, 2010Live at Wacken Open Air July 30 2009.US content warning concertheavy metalmusic festival Last Updated: 3 days ago Request Update CastRonnie James DioVocalsGeezer ButlerBassTony IommiGuitarsVinny AppiceDrums RecommendedTwitches TooHigh School Musical 2Return to Never LandZappedTom SawyerThe Last SongThe Cheetah Girls: One WorldJason XGarfield: A Tail of Two KittiesAlice Upside DownThe Cheetah Girls 2The Cheetah GirlsWindstormLightning StrikeRich in Love